MALAYSIA, a beautiful and lovely country will celebrate its 53rd independence day on Tuesday, August 31st 2010. As a multicultural country, everyone is living in peace and harmony throughout 53 years since Allahyarham Tunku Abdul Rahman, the first Prime Minister declared ‘Merdeka’ in Merdeka Stadium in 1957. They also unite and stand together under the national pillars:

Kepercayaan kepada Tuhan (Belief in God) 
Kesetiaan kepada Raja dan Negara (Loyalty To King And Country)
Keluhuran Perlembangaan (The Supremacy Of The Constitution)
Kedaulatan Undang-undang (The Rule Of Law)
Kesopanan dan Kesusilaan (Courtesy And Morality)

1Malaysia Menjana Transformasi (1Malaysia Generates Transformation) – as this year’s motto to generate the spirit of performance for Malaysian to develop and contribute more for the sake of the country, and step further into the future as the best and well known country in the world. They also will wave the flag ‘Jalur Gemilang’, which is the name give for the country’s flag, to support the event, and remember the history of past warrior that fight for the freedom.
